Insider Selling: Intact Financial Co. (TSE:IFC) Senior Officer Sells 2,000 Shares of Stock

Intact Financial Co. (TSE:IFCGet Free Report) Senior Officer Kenneth Anderson sold 2,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Friday, September 20th. The stock was sold at an average price of C$253.88, for a total value of C$507,759.00.

Intact Financial Stock Performance

TSE:IFC traded up C$3.43 during mid-day trading on Friday, hitting C$255.27. The stock had a trading volume of 1,156,695 shares, compared to its average volume of 289,867. Intact Financial Co. has a twelve month low of C$188.27 and a twelve month high of C$263.74. The stock has a market cap of C$45.53 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 22.31, a PEG ratio of 2.01 and a beta of 0.57. The company’s 50 day simple moving average is C$248.42 and its 200 day simple moving average is C$233.41.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 31.26, a quick ratio of 0.28 and a current ratio of 0.36.

Intact Financial (TSE:IFCG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Tuesday, July 30th. The company reported C$4.86 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of C$3.61 by C$1.25. Intact Financial had a net margin of 7.14% and a return on equity of 12.93%. The business had revenue of C$7.07 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of C$7.64 billion. On average, equities research analysts forecast that Intact Financial Co. will post 15.9993679 earnings per share for the current year.

Intact Financial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 27th. Shareholders of record on Friday, September 13th will be issued a $1.21 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, September 13th. This represents a $4.84 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.90%. Intact Financial’s dividend payout ratio is currently 42.68%.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

Several research analysts have issued reports on IFC shares. BMO Capital Markets upped their price objective on Intact Financial from C$250.00 to C$275.00 in a report on Thursday, August 1st. Scotiabank reduced their price objective on Intact Financial from C$272.00 to C$263.00 and set an “outperform” rating on the stock in a report on Thursday, August 22nd. Raymond James upped their price objective on Intact Financial from C$261.00 to C$269.00 and gave the stock an “outperform” rating in a report on Wednesday, July 31st. National Bankshares upped their target price on shares of Intact Financial from C$260.00 to C$265.00 and gave the company an “outperform” rating in a research report on Monday, July 29th. Finally, Desjardins upped their price objective on shares of Intact Financial from C$250.00 to C$255.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a research report on Tuesday, July 23rd. Two research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and eight have given a buy rating to the company’s stock. According to MarketBeat, the company currently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us target price of C$264.40.

Intact Financial Company Profile

Intact Financial Corporation, through its subsidiaries, provides property and casualty insurance products to individuals and businesses in Canada, the United States, the United Kingdom, and internationally. The company offers insurance, such as personal auto which provides coverage from accidents, third party liability, and physical damage; personal property which provides protection for homes and contents from risks, including fire, theft, vandalism, water damages, other damages, and personal liability; and commercial line and specialty line insurance which provides commercial auto, property, and liability coverages.
